Is everything that we see on CSI true?
     Dale Lea, R.N., M.P.H., C.G.C: The answer is that CSI is a dramatic television show that has been GREAT for raising public awareness about the power of genetics. But, not everything you see on CSI is exactly accurate - such as the amount of time it takes to analyze DNA.
